Senior C++ Engineer - Data Analytics

Senior C++ Engineer - Data Analytics

Dublin City Centre
Customer Service, Call Centres & Languages, IT & Telecoms, Software

€55,000 - €65,000


Bonus, Health Insurance, Pension, tax saver schemes, educational assistance and expenses

Would you like to be part of one of the most disruptive, ground breaking and fun companies Dublin has to offer? This indigenous Irish company specialising in the area of real time streaming data analytics and big data is growing due to the company diversifying into new markets and verticals. This role has opened due to expansion of this customer base requiring new feature development on their core product. You will get the chance to work in their fast paced lab to build on a rapid release cycle of truly impressive software and hardware products. This long-time partner of ours over the years has grown whilst striving for constant improvements, better technologies, more effective solutions and has never let this growth and change dilute their company culture or inviting warm team. 

As a senior member of the C++ core product team you will work on something special. This opportunity will give you a reason to feel passionate about your work and bring the best out of you when you code. This is not a role for 9-to-5 coders -  this is for the problem solvers, algorithm writers, hobbyist and community contributors. Currently there is a highly experienced existing product engineering team in AGILE development working in the area of data analytics allowing enterprise clients achieve the highest levels of performance from their IT systems as well as extracting data to drive business in the now. They are looking to appoint experienced senior C++ programmers to work on the design and development of a streaming analytics platform that identifies and tracks messages, transactions and performance in real-time across a broad range of enterprise data protocols.

What do I need to be considered for interview? 

  • Third level degree in technology / computer science
  • 4+ years’ experience in software engineering within a product environment using c++ on Linux
  • Familiarity with high-performance systems and multi-threaded application development.
  • It would be advantageous if you also have scripting experience in Python (Perl and Bash also advantageous)  
  • Basic understanding in Networking protocols
  • AGILE and SCRUM experience is a must
  • Strong knowledge in Boost or STL
  • Linux-based development environments, including tools like gdb, wireshark and valgrind

What will my day be like? 

  • In this role you will be working closely with Product Management, triaging, researching, designing and implementing a steady stream of analytic requirements. 
  • Code in your preferred language of C++ on Linux
  • Make a positive impact on High Performance, High Availability and High Through-put systems
  • See your code running in global partners in rapid release cycles
  • Know your code is being used globally in household name and some of the biggest players in Finance, Fintech, Telecoms, IT Security and Investment Banking
  • Be mentored and led by some of the most brightest talents based around the "Silicon Docks"
  • Have the opportunity to use technologies as they emerge to find the best solution 
  • Gain exposure to latest standards of C++ and learn from other team members on new technologies such as Splunk, ElasticSearch or Zookeeper

The package on offer is made up of a basic of €55k-65K + Bonus, Health Insurance, Pension, tax saver schemes, educational assistance and expenses.  To hear more about this opportunity and discuss your suitability please contact John Hannaway in confidence on 01 6325026 / 085 158 9785 /  Your cv will not be sent to any third party without your consent.



Related Vacancies

Not your dream job?Back to Search

Recruiters News

Read Our Blog